WhatsApp Launched Campaigns to Show Dangers of Unencrypted Messaging

Technology

WhatsApp has launched new campaigns to showcase the dangers of unencrypted messaging, as it is seeking to win more support for its controversial plan, and more users to the app. Meta is looking to further highlight the dangers of the unsecured messaging services such as SMS, as Meta moves to the next stage with the project.

WhatsApp has also launched a massive new activation in London to highlight the same. As Meta works to merge all of its messaging services, the company also needs to make them all encrypted by default that it argues is more in-line with the broad consumer demand for increased data privacy, and control over who is able to access their communications at any stage.

But different government and industry groups have also opposed the plan, with the government of United Kingdom pushing hard against the encryption roll-out of Meta. The child safety groups are arguing that any move to further restrict access to messaging platforms by the law enforcement will increase the potential to use these messaging platforms among perpetrator groups.

According to a research, messaging encryption actually strengthens online safety for children by decreasing their exposure to threat like blackmail, with allowing businesses to share information securely.
